2016 - 2024

感恩一路有你

gitlab怎么合并分支 gitlab怎么创建mergerequest?

浏览量:1762 时间:2021-03-14 11:28:17 作者:admin

gitlab怎么创建mergerequest?

你好,我是李璇1319。我很高兴为你回答。1) 为了向项目中添加新函数,开发人员首先在项目上创建一个git分支。2) 开发完成后,GIT向这个分支推进。3) 然后在merge requests中创建一个merge request,并指定developer B进行代码评审。4) 开发人员B在代码审阅中遇到问题,需要开发人员a修改代码。5) 开发人员a修改代码并将其推送到这个分支。6) 开发人员B继续代码评审。如果没有发现问题,它将“接受合并请求”将这个分支合并到主干中。比较专业的理科知识,欢迎关注我。如果你喜欢我的回答,也请给我表扬或转发,你的鼓励是支持我写下来的动力,谢谢。

如何禁止GitLab分支被push?

方法/步骤:首先,项目成员必须设置为“开发人员”才能找到分支页面,单击“受保护”列选择分支,然后单击“保护”按钮。这样就不能对所有具有开发者权限的账号推送选中的分支,起到保护作用。gitpush命令的trap push包含默认的合并,这个过程是自动的。如果有冲突的代码段,它只是用较新的代码覆盖较旧的代码。因此,它经常会导致代码段的丢失和分支的破坏

让我们从结果开始:Git在某些情况下比SVN好,但它不能取代SVN

第一轮:Git它是一个分布式版本控制系统。它不需要固定的“服务器”,更适合研发人员使用。Svn是一个具有固定服务器的集中式版本控制系统。但我认为,在某些情况下,分布式管理并不一定比集中式管理好,所以这一轮更为公平。

第2轮:[git的分支非常易于使用,而且非常强大。SVN的分支是一小块鸡排。SVN的分支是svncopy,它复制一个完整的项目。在这一轮中,GIT具有明显的优势。

第三轮:

提交、更新或合并代码时经常报告错误。Git的提示非常“周到”,可以很好地解决错误。SVN的提示有点不满意。Git在这一轮中仍然有优势。

第4轮:

SVN对目录具有良好的权限控制。它可以根据目录进行更新和提交,这有时很有用。Git无法控制目录的权限。SVN的优势在这一轮是显而易见的。

例如:

我们公司的研发人员使用git,艺术和产品使用SVN。艺术和产品通常将需求和资源放入SVN,SVN可以根据目录而不是整个项目进行下载。而SVN在windows系统中有一个非常著名的乌龟SVN软件,有一个中文版本,使用起来非常方便。

为什么还有那么多人用SVN?

issue5560分支是从主分支创建的。经过一些修改后,GIT push origin master用于提交,但结果是“所有内容都是最新的”。问题的原因是git push origin master在本地分支中默认提交master分支,而没有track remote分支,因为master分支默认指向origin master分支。这里需要使用git push origin issue5560:master将issue5560推送到远程主分支。

gitlab怎么合并分支 git merge合并分支 gitlab合并分支冲突

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。